In 2021, I started my first job at Company A, a small firm with fewer than 20 employees. I requested them to deposit my Provident Fund (PF), and they agreed. However, during my master's studies, I discovered that they had not made these deposits. In 2022, I joined another organization that registered me for the PF and created a new Universal Account Number (UAN) for me.
I have since discussed this issue with Company A, and they have agreed to make all the overdue deposits, including any penalties incurred. My question is, is it possible for them to make these deposits on a UAN that was created in 2022 for the months in 2021? I am currently located in Kharagpur, India.
